Transaction 04c70586f1e8838c5c077cd4fc2eab9a046b5cd6d4421f77de94dbae97928796

1 Input
2 Outputs
  • 04c70586f1e8838c5c077cd4fc2eab9a046b5cd6d4421f77de94dbae97928796:0
  • value  129792
    address  1BZAKcMyKysb6xwEtKrkPLt53r3jXjKjAi
  • 04c70586f1e8838c5c077cd4fc2eab9a046b5cd6d4421f77de94dbae97928796:1
  • value  25776390
    address  33gaaFvB2ytucM7nyb7frsmMNeDuHtahBR